We used to initialize ptr_ring during TUNSETIFF, this is because its
size depends on the tx_queue_len of netdevice. And we try to clean it
up when socket were detached from netdevice. A race were spotted when
trying to do uninit during a read which will lead a use after free for
pointer ring. Solving this by always initialize a zero size ptr_ring
in open() and do resizing during TUNSETIFF, and then we can safely do
cleanup during close(). With this, there's no need for the workaround
that was introduced by commit 4df0bfc79904 ("tun: fix a memory leak
for tfile->tx_array").

clang-7 has a new warning (-Wreturn-stack-address) for warning when a
function returns the address of a local variable. This is in general a
good warning, but the kernel has a few places where GNU statement
expressions return the address of a label in order to get the current
instruction pointer (see _THIS_IP_ and current_text_addr).
In order to disable a warning at a single call site, the kernel already
has __diag macros for inserting compiler and compiler-version specific
_Pragma's.
This series adds CLANG_VERSION macros necessary for proper __diag
support, and whitelists the case in _THIS_IP_. current_text_addr will be
consolidated in a follow up series.

Contention on updating a PMD entry by a large number of vcpus can lead
to duplicate work when handling stage 2 page faults. As the page table
update follows the break-before-make requirement of the architecture,
it can lead to repeated refaults due to clearing the entry and
flushing the tlbs.
This problem is more likely when -
* there are large number of vcpus
* the mapping is large block mapping
such as when using PMD hugepages (512MB) with 64k pages.
Fix this by skipping the page table update if there is no change in
the entry being updated.

Subject: nvme-pci: add a memory barrier to nvme_dbbuf_update_and_check_event
In many architectures loads may be reordered with older stores to
different locations. In the nvme driver the following two operations
could be reordered:
- Write shadow doorbell (dbbuf_db) into memory.
- Read EventIdx (dbbuf_ei) from memory.
This can result in a potential race condition between driver and VM host
processing requests (if given virtual NVMe controller has a support for
shadow doorbell). If that occurs, then the NVMe controller may decide to
wait for MMIO doorbell from guest operating system, and guest driver may
decide not to issue MMIO doorbell on any of subsequent commands.
This issue is purely timing-dependent one, so there is no easy way to
reproduce it. Currently the easiest known approach is to run "Oracle IO
Numbers" (orion) that is shipped with Oracle DB:
orion -run advanced -num_large 0 -size_small 8 -type rand -simulate \
concat -write 40 -duration 120 -matrix row -testname nvme_test
Where nvme_test is a .lun file that contains a list of NVMe block
devices to run test against. Limiting number of vCPUs assigned to given
VM instance seems to increase chances for this bug to occur. On test
environment with VM that got 4 NVMe drives and 1 vCPU assigned the
virtual NVMe controller hang could be observed within 10-20 minutes.
That correspond to about 400-500k IO operations processed (or about
100GB of IO read/writes).
Orion tool was used as a validation and set to run in a loop for 36
hours (equivalent of pushing 550M IO operations). No issues were
observed. That suggest that the patch fixes the issue.

When $DEPMOD is not found, only print a warning instead of exiting
with an error message and error status:
Warning: 'make modules_install' requires /sbin/depmod. Please install it.
This is probably in the kmod package.
Change the Error to a Warning because "not all build hosts for cross
compiling Linux are Linux systems and are able to provide a working
port of depmod, especially at the file patch /sbin/depmod."
I.e., "make modules_install" may be used to copy/install the
loadable modules files to a target directory on a build system and
then transferred to an embedded device where /sbin/depmod is run
instead of it being run on the build system.

When calling request_firmware_into_buf() with the FW_OPT_NOCACHE flag
it is expected that firmware is loaded into buffer from memory.
But inside alloc_lookup_fw_priv every new firmware that is loaded is
added to the firmware cache (fwc) list head. So if any driver requests
a firmware that is already loaded the code iterates over the above
mentioned list and it can end up giving a pointer to other device driver's
firmware buffer.
Also the existing copy may either be modified by drivers, remote processors
or even freed. This causes a potential security issue with batched requests
when using request_firmware_into_buf.
Fix alloc_lookup_fw_priv to not add to the fwc head list if FW_OPT_NOCACHE
is set, and also don't do the lookup in the list.

Make sure the cancelled URB is on the current endpoint ring.
If the endpoint ring has been reallocated since the URB was enqueued
then the URB may contain TD and TRB pointers to a already freed ring.
In this the case return the URB without touching any of the freed ring
structure data.
Don't try to stop the ring. It would be useless.
This can occur if endpoint is not flushed before it is dropped and
re-added, which is the case in usb_set_interface() as xhci does
things in an odd order.

On Bay Trail and Cherry Trail devices we set the pm_disabled flag for I2C
busses which the OS shares with the PUNIT as these need special handling.
Until now we called dev_pm_syscore_device(dev, true) for I2C controllers
with this flag set to keep these I2C controllers always on.
After commit 12864ff8545f ("ACPI / LPSS: Avoid PM quirks on suspend and
resume from hibernation"), this no longer works. This commit modifies
lpss_iosf_exit_d3_state() to only run if lpss_iosf_enter_d3_state() has ran
before it, so that it does not run on a resume from hibernate (or from S3).
On these systems the conditions for lpss_iosf_enter_d3_state() to run
never become true, so lpss_iosf_exit_d3_state() never gets called and
the 2 LPSS DMA controllers never get forced into D0 mode, instead they
are left in their default automatic power-on when needed mode.
The not forcing of D0 mode for the DMA controllers enables these systems
to properly enter S0ix modes, which is a good thing.
But after entering S0ix modes the I2C controller connected to the PMIC
no longer works, leading to e.g. broken battery monitoring.
The _PS3 method for this I2C controller looks like this:
Method (_PS3, 0, NotSerialized) // _PS3: Power State 3
{
If ((((PMID == 0x04) || (PMID == 0x05)) || (PMID == 0x06)))
{
Return (Zero)
}
PSAT |= 0x03
Local0 = PSAT /* \_SB_.I2C5.PSAT */
}
Where PMID = 0x05, so we enter the Return (Zero) path on these systems.
So even if we were to not call dev_pm_syscore_device(dev, true) the
I2C controller will be left in D0 rather then be switched to D3.
Yet on other Bay and Cherry Trail devices S0ix is not entered unless *all*
I2C controllers are in D3 mode. This combined with the I2C controller no
longer working now that we reach S0ix states on these systems leads to me
believing that the PUNIT itself puts the I2C controller in D3 when all
other conditions for entering S0ix states are true.
Since now the I2C controller is put in D3 over a suspend/resume we must
re-initialize it afterwards and that does indeed fix it no longer working.
This commit implements this fix by:
1) Making the suspend_late callback a no-op if pm_disabled is set and
making the resume_early callback skip the clock re-enable (since it now was
not disabled) while still doing the necessary I2C controller re-init.
2) Removing the dev_pm_syscore_device(dev, true) call, so that the suspend
and resume callbacks are actually called. Normally this would cause the
ACPI pm code to call _PS3 putting the I2C controller in D3, wreaking havoc
since it is shared with the PUNIT, but in this special case the _PS3 method
is a no-op so we can safely allow a "fake" suspend / resume.

Subject: [PATCH] arm64: mm: check for upper PAGE_SHIFT bits in pfn_valid()
ARM64's pfn_valid() shifts away the upper PAGE_SHIFT bits of the input
before seeing if the PFN is valid. This leads to false positives when
some of the upper bits are set, but the lower bits match a valid PFN.
For example, the following userspace code looks up a bogus entry in
/proc/kpageflags:
int pagemap = open("/proc/self/pagemap", O_RDONLY);
int pageflags = open("/proc/kpageflags", O_RDONLY);
uint64_t pfn, val;
lseek64(pagemap, [...], SEEK_SET);
read(pagemap, &pfn, sizeof(pfn));
if (pfn & (1UL << 63)) { /* valid PFN */
pfn &= ((1UL << 55) - 1); /* clear flag bits */
pfn |= (1UL << 55);
lseek64(pageflags, pfn * sizeof(uint64_t), SEEK_SET);
read(pageflags, &val, sizeof(val));
}
On ARM64 this causes the userspace process to crash with SIGSEGV rather
than reading (1 << KPF_NOPAGE). kpageflags_read() treats the offset as
valid, and stable_page_flags() will try to access an address between the
user and kernel address ranges.

Some SMB2/3 servers, Win2016 but possibly others too, adds padding
not only between PDUs in a compound but also to the final PDU.
This padding extends the PDU to a multiple of 8 bytes.
Check if the unexpected length looks like this might be the case
and avoid triggering the log messages for :
"SMB2 server sent bad RFC1001 len %d not %d\n"
